EV Battery Service Technician - Regional Traveling Position

About the Role

We are seeking an EV Battery Service Technician to inspect, test, and maintain industrial and commercial EV batteries at our service center. This role involves assessing battery health, executing maintenance, and ensuring proper storage and recycling of batteries. The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ience with high-voltage electrical systems, strong problem-solving skills, and the ability to work both independently and within a team.

Responsibilities

  • Inspect, test, and grade industrial and commercial EV batteries for physical and operational performance.
  • Perform periodic maintenance to ensure batteries meet OEM storage requirements.
  • Collect and document validation results, including state of health, capacity, and voltage measurements.
  • Install and configure controls-related firmware.
  • Ensure all personnel adhere to safety protocols.
  • Package and prepare non-usable batteries for shipment to recycling facilities.
  • Operate mechanical lifting equipment to move batteries within a warehouse environment.
  • Work directly with customers to receive orders, address issues, and ensure high-quality service delivery.
